The Risk of Acute Kidney Injury in Critically Ill Patients Receiving Concomitant Vancomycin With Piperacillin-Tazobactam or Cefepime.

Kyle C MolinaJeffrey F BarlettaScott T HallCyrus YazdaniVanthida Huang
Published in: Journal of intensive care medicine (2019)
The risk of AKI was similar between VPT and VC groups in critically ill patients. Risk factors for AKI were related to baseline renal function, duration of combination therapy, supratherapeutic vancomycin troughs, and severity of illness.
